The World Customs Organization (WCO) is delighted to announce the upcoming 2022 WCO Knowledge Academy for Customs and Trade. It will take place from 28 June to 1 July 2022, on-line using the ‘’ZOOM’’ platform, from 12:00 to 15:00 Brussels time.

Two years into the COVID-19 pandemic, Customs administrations have demonstrated their critical roles and their relevance in the global supply chain.

Moving forward, it is critical that Customs administrations continue to facilitate the seamless flow of goods, especially relief goods, to help mitigate the overall impact of the pandemic. To continue assisting its Members and partners, the World Customs Organization (WCO) is organizing the 2022 edition of the Knowledge Academy for Customs and Trade (KACT), bringing together the foremost experts in Customs matters to meet the demands of a complex international and cross-border trading system.

Business professionals, Customs managers and administrators, border agency officials, international organization representatives and academia will benefit from the intensive interactive discussions of the most pertinent topics in the Customs environment today.

The courses will be led by technical experts widely respected in their various fields and will also include instructors from private sector companies, government institutions, and academia. The primary objective of the WCO Knowledge Academy for Customs and Trade is to provide an intense training for Customs and Business practitioners.
